Fuji Television's new announcers, who joined the company in April, were unveiled on the official website "Fuji Television Announcers." The four announcers are Mion Asakura, Hana Ishiwata, Taisei Murooka, and Ema Yoshioka. The site also lists their hobbies, special skills, mottos, and messages.

Asakura is from Tokyo and graduated from the School of Commerce at Waseda University. She has a brilliant career, including a full marathon time of 3 hours 57 minutes, a pre-1st grade Eiken certificate, and was the runner-up in the Miss World Japan 2023 pageant.

Ishiwata is from Tokyo and graduated from the Faculty of Letters at Chuo University. Her hobbies include watching musicals and Zumba dancing, and her special skill is "memorizing paths I've walked once." In 2022, she won the runner-up prize at the Miss Chuo Contest.

Murooka is from Fukuoka Prefecture and is a "science enthusiast" who majored in mechanical engineering at the Kyushu University Graduate School of Engineering. His special skill is "finding the North Star immediately," and he is also a sportsman who played catcher in baseball for many years.

Yoshioka is from Hyogo Prefecture and graduated from the Department of Sociology at Kwansei Gakuin University. Her hobbies include visiting shrines and temples, reading manga and watching anime, and she has obtained various qualifications, including as a curator, disaster prevention specialist, and intermediate archaeological certification. She is the 2023 Miss Japan Grand Prix winner.

Fifteen new announcers from the FNS network will also take part in the announcing training, which will take place from May 12th to 23rd, and will learn how to report on disasters and read news scripts so that they can be immediately effective in the event of a disaster. Senior announcers will also provide guidance on live reports and studio presentation interviews, and they will hone their announcing skills through practice. The training of the new announcers will be reported regularly on the Fuji TV Announcer Official Instagram (@fujitv_announcer).
